Your brand's logo is its symbol, a visual representation that embodies your company's values and aspirations. To ensure it shines brightly, transitioning from a raster to a vector format is crucial. Raster logos, like JPEGs, are made up of pixels and appear blurry when scaled. Vector logos, on the other hand, are mathematical representations, allowing for limitless scaling while maintaining crisp, detailed quality.
- Pros of a Vector Logo:
- Unmatched Scalability: A vector logo can be resized to any size without loss of detail
- Timeless Quality: Its precise design ensures a consistently crisp appearance across all platforms
- Adaptability: Vector logos can be easily adapted to suit different applications, from websites and print materials to merchandise and signage

Raster to Vector Conversion: Unlock the Potential of Your Logo
A raster logo is like a pixelated image, where each part is defined by a single color at a specific location. This makes them ideal for displaying on screens, but they can become blurry when expanded. Vector logos, on the other hand, are made up of mathematical equations that define their shape. This allows them to scale seamlessly without losing any sharpness. Converting your raster logo to a vector format unlocks a world of possibilities. You can now use it in print materials with perfect clarity, ensuring your brand always appears polished.
